This commit expands `MigrateGraphToSQL` to include migration of the
zombie index.
NOTE: we take this opportunity to clean up the zombie index a bit by
first checking for each channel in the zombie index if it has been
marked as closed in the closed-scid index. If it has, then there is no
need to include it in the zombie index. A special case test for this
is added too.
In this commit, the `MigrateGraphToSQL` function is expanded to migrate
the channel and channe policy data. Both of these have the special case
where the kvdb store records may contain invalid TLV. If we encounter a
channel with invalid TLV, we skip it and its policies. If we encounter a
policy with invalid TLV, we skip it.
The `TestMigrateGraphToSQL` and `TestMigrationWithChannelDB` tests are
updated accordingly.
